What oil would you recommend for an 80 Series Landcruiser Turbo Diesel ?

All the oil companies have a lube guide on their websites.
A 15W40 CF grade or higher is what most people use for the 1HDT and 1HDFT(E) motors.
There is ongoing debate about the earlier 1HDT (1990-'94) which suffered big end bearing failures. Some reckon a Japanese spec diesel engine oil prevents this from happening. In any case, if yours is from this vintage, you need to know whether the big ends have been changed, and if not, get on and do it.

One of the major 4WD service centres here in
Adelaide uses Penrite Euro 15 for all turbo diesels. It's a semi-synthetic and up there as far as the specs go and comes on 20 litre drums for around $90. I used it in my 1HZ 100 series for the first time just recently so hopefully it's the good oil.
